Dolphins 7.5-point underdogs vs. Ravens in Week 10

Following their second victory of the season over the Houston Texans at Hard Rock Stadium, the Miami Dolphins will host the Baltimore Ravens on Thursday night.

According to Tipico Sportsbook, Brian Flores’ team is currently set as 7.5-point underdogs for their Week 10 game. Tipico also has the Ravens as heavy favorites on the moneyline with their win at -370. The over/under of the contest is set at 46.5.

The Dolphins were without Tua Tagovailoa in Week 9, as the quarterback was covering from a small fracture on his left ring finger. With just three days between games, it’s unknown whether or not he will be ready to play on Thursday. If not, Jacoby Brissett will get his fifth start of the season.

Baltimore is coming off of a 34-31 victory over the Minnesota Vikings in overtime that put them in second place in the AFC. Their defense hasn’t been as strong this season, partially due to all of the injuries on that side of the ball including cornerback Marcus Peters. However, their offense has still scored the seventh-most points per game (27.6) and averaged the second-most yards (427.9).
